Mardyke Arena first started using our tools back in 2013 when they took up a MyTPE platform that they could use to provide their different teams with analysed video clips, statistics, calendars, questionnaires and more. The platform is still used to date, after ongoing renewals, and gives Mardyke Arena and it's clients a method to manage their teams more effectively. In 2014, they also got two of our first AP Capture Mobile Tripod solutions that enable them to film more pitches (both at the Arena and at away grounds) where they previously didn't have the vantage point to do so. Earlier this year, I caught up with the team at Mardyke Arena to see how they were getting on with both MyTPE and AP Capture, but to also show them the soon to be released (at the time) online video analysis tool MyTPA. I am pleased to say that Mardyke Arena continue to use MyTPE, AP Capture, and also MyTPA since version 1 was released as part of their performance analysis support services. MyTPA gives them the ability to share a whole match footage, along with the timeline and matrix analysis that has been created by Len Browne, for their teams to review on any computer or tablet with an internet connection. The users can review the timeline and matrix footage and create playlists of these clips, which they can supplement with feedback notes they can add onto each clip. The Analyst users on the platform can also use MyTPA to analyse the footage further and add their own clips into the timeline too.

MyTPE and MyTPA offer clients of the Mardyke Arena an affordable supplementary service that supports our High Performance services and delivery. We currently have 24 clubs actively using MyTPE and approximately 700 users on the system. Our clubs span across multiple disciplines including GAA, Soccer and Rugby. The user friendly platform is multi-functional, providing users with real time exchange of data, reports and statistics. MyTPE also acts as a medium for the quick dissemination of reports and videos to both coaches and players in order to analyse and enhance performance. We also use MyTPE as a vital communication tool within the organisation. The calendar function allows Managers and Heads of Department to effectively schedule and communicate daily activities across multiple departments.
